Full Description
Some years ago: substantial oak squared beam, circa 8 feet long and 9 inches square with some joint holes found when cleaning out ditch (to help drain water fowl lakes at Lackford pit). Seen by Richard Darrah (no report)(S1). From unidentified structure (possibly water mill(?)), date unknown.
